10 hours ago, psychostang said:

So, seat covers not withstanding, what do you think is a fair price for this vehicle?

Without a personal inspection, just going by the ad, I don't think the price is too far off.  A very nice 56 Super coupe, needing nothing and totally correct, sold in the low 20's just a couple years ago.  The market is a bit softer now I think, too.  I would say $15-16k might be where it lands.
